Lake Almanor West

Lake Almanor West is a 615 acre community located on the west shore of scenic Lake Almanor, adjacent to California State Highway  89 a few miles southwest of the town of Chester.  In addition to the approximately 700 residential  lots, the development includes a 9 hole golf course, four tennis  courts, a beach/recreation area and a boat ramp. The golf course is open to the public, but all of the other facilities are private and reserved for property owner usage.  The development began in 1974 and continues to grow as a quiet community with its own water. The West Almanor Community Club  is the property owners’ association of Lake Almanor West.  As a Common  Interest Development, all property owners automatically become members of WACC.  The organization functions via a Board of Directors elected for a term of two years on a rotating basis, with elections held each year at the annual meeting scheduled during early July.  Regular Board meetings are held monthly; notices are posted on community bulletin boards and at the WACC Office.  Since every property owner has a stake in the mutually-owned (“common”) facilities, members are encouraged to attend WACC meetings, participate in community matters and act as good stewards of the development’s resources.
